7. When to use Law of Sine
It can only be used if:
οTwo angles and a side are
known; or
οTwo sides and an angle opposite
one of them are known
8. When to use Law of Cosine
It can only be used if:
οthe three sides are known; and
οthe two sides and its included
angle are known
